Search 
QuickPick
QuickPick

QuickPick™

Quickpick is an add-on tool for expediting Maximo customization and configuration using simple SQL statements. The tool has been serving customers from Maximo 3 onwards and now we also serve customers on Maximo 7..It has been endorsed by IBM as a Maximo tool for EAM and TSRM customization and configuration.

QuickPick reduces effort on Maximo configuration and customization from matter of days to matter of hours and even minutes thereby saving you time and money in customization costs, increased ease of use for users and direct savings in validations and data entry can save you thousands thereby returning your investment in weeks.

Some of the salient features of the product are: -

  • Tivoli certified product.
  • Easy to use. Rules are based on simple SQL’s, therefore can be used by many people in the organization.
  • Increased accuracy of data entry.
  • Ease of use by end users.
  • Customized warnings and errors messaging.
  • Does not require extensive training to install and administer.
  • You do not have to write any custom Java classes for Maximo customization.
  • You do not have to modify your workflows for writing custom validations.
  • Complex Maximo customization and configuration can be done within minutes using QuickPick
  • Your customizations remain intact when you upgrade..
  • Easy to configure, the complete installation process takes less than 20 minutes.
  • Extensive User Guide with a many examples to get you started.

Please read below for more information: -

QuickPick™ Custom Business Rules, Validation, and Security for Maximo without the need for customized Java Programming

QuickPick helps to add custom business rules, validations and security on the fly based on the SQL clauses. QuickPick is an event driven tool, where you can do complex business procedures in the following scenarios:: -

1) While saving a record: -

  • You can add custom validations based on data entered in the fields. You can either stop the transaction as erroneous or let the transaction continue after informing the user.
  • You can default values on fields either based on data entered in other fields or based on User Groups, logged in User, crafts etc.
  • You can mimic the functionality of after insert or after update triggers thereby performing many complex tasks without writing a single trigger.

2) While inserting a new record: -

  • There are many fields in a Maximo module. When you create a new record you want certain fields to be defaulted based on User, User Groups, Crafts or any other condition. Using QuickPick, you can add default values to the fields based on any of the conditions mentioned above, thereby letting you maintain the consistency on records as well as saving time in data entry.
  • You can mimic the functionality of before insert trigger in databases.

3) When field loses focus: -

  • When you tab out of any of the fields in Maximo application, you can default data in other fields based on your business requirement.
  • You can write custom validations on the data entered on the field.

4) While changing the status: -

  • When you change the status of a record, you can set default values on the fields based on your business requirement.
  • You can limit the status change to a user, a user group and users with in the same group, crafts or any other conditions that can be fulfilled using SQL.
  • You can also prevent mass status change of records.

5) Make fields Readonly at the attribute level - Based on any SQL conditions, you can make fields read-only in Maximo at the attribute level, thereby adding security to your application on the fly.

6) Make fields Readonly at the object level - You can make an entire Maximo object readonly based on SQL conditions.

7) Hide the fields and tabs – You can use QuickPick to hide the fields and tabs in Maximo conditionally thereby protecting your sensitive data.

8) Restrict the data set – You can restrict the dataset returned to a user based on his role and responsibilities. You can limit the records in the lookups also, so that people have access only to the relevant data.  

9) Highlight the fields and labels on your Maximo screen – You can use QuickPick to change the color and format of labels, textboxes and other UI elements in Maximo conditionally thereby highlighting these fields for easy viewing to users.

Simplify Data Lookup in Maximo

Using QuickPick you can create value lists without worrying about domains, table domains etc. Your SQL clause determines the values returned by value list. Some of the salient features of creating value lists using QuickPick are: -

  • Can show as many information as you want on the value list.
  • Values returned by the value list are determined by your SQL clause, hence can filter the values as per your complex business rules.
  • Can create value list to return values based on the data entered in other fields of Maximo.
  • Can download the values from value lists in the CSV format.

Some QuickPick Examples

  • Display a location list in Maximo that varies by user to ensure users enter expenses only against authorized account codes.
  • Display a list of valid supervisors for a work order based upon the work type or location of the work order.
  • Automatically insert an estimated work order completion date in Maximo based upon the specifications of an existing service level agreement.
  • Restrict labor and material charges allowed in Maximo to pre-defined budgeted amounts.
  • Validate storeroom issues against agreed budgets/GL Accounts to control expenditure.
  • Create line item templates to automatically fill in entries in modules such as PO Lines, Job Plan, and WP Operations.
  • Track changes to certain fields on a work order with procedural SQL that execute inserts, updates, and deletes on the database.
  • Place dynamic restrictions on data fields so that, for example, users cannot view or create work orders against decommissioned locations.
  • Highlight the WO Priority and the Failure Class fields on a work order screen if the work type is 'EM'.

QuickPick Administrator

QuickPick Administrator is easy to use and is part of Maximo application. The administrator resides under Maximo Configuration Module.

Features:

  • Allows you to switch on or switch off QuickPick as required. Thereby allowing you to run diagnostics on the base Maximo installation.
  • Allows you to integrate your rules with Maximo from within the administrator. Thereby saving you a lot of time from rule creation to integration.
  • Interactive GUI. Only fields which are mandatory and optional for a rule type are enabled for administrators thereby saving time on rule creation and avoiding human induced errors.
  • Duplicate functionality on a rule type, where similar rules can be duplicated hence saving you a lot of time on similar requirements.

Integration with Maximo

QuickPick confirms to all of IBM's development guidelines. QuickPick as a tool has been created using standard Maximo API’s as published by IBM. QuickPick makes use of inheritance in Object Programming World thereby extending the functionality of your core Maximo without interfering in the base Maximo classes. QuickPick is a stable, low overhead tool with robust framework for Maximo customization and is used by thousands of Maximo customers around the globe.

With an ability to switch on and off QuickPick, you can run diagnostics on your base Maximo installation without being worried about any collateral.

Reduce time and Expense on your Maximo upgrades

In the changing world of Maximo, more often than not you have to or will be considering an upgrade to a new version of Maximo. If you are considering Maximo customization using standard Java class extensions, procedures, triggers etc, there is always a significant risk of your changes getting lost as you go for upgrades. Therefore all your money invested in customizations can be wasted.

With QuickPick your customizations and configurations done to Maximo never get lost. The rules can be migrated from the old version to new version of Maximo with a few button clicks, thereby preserving all the effort done on previous versions. One time investment in QuickPick ensures the returns always.

Consultancy/Training

QuickPick normally does not require any support in installation or training. It’s a simple SQL based tool and if you know SQL, you are ready to use QuickPick as soon as it is shipped to you. But we do help in installation and training if required for minimal charges.

  • Training class for one day either at your site or our training facility in Boston.
  • Consultancy services where we charge a very minimal amount per hour where we develop the rules for you according to your business requirements. Please email us consulting@worktech.com for more details.

QuickPick does not normally require installation assistance or training, but if you would like to have us come and provide installation and training services,we can come to your site for a day and you can train multiple individuals* at a fraction of the cost of sending your staff to our offices, but if you would like to attend training at our training center in Boston we would welcome hosting you here.

Want to become a reseller our referral partner?

WorkTech has reseller and referral programs (please click on the link to find out more).